The OSD Model

The OSD Model consists of four parts: environamental requirements, design choices, culture, and results.  Environmental requirements are what they are; they are not under the control of the organization.  Culture and results are outcomes of design choices within the organization.  Design choices occur in two groups: organizational focus and organizational systems.  The alignment of organizational systems with organizational focus and with each other is the primary guiding principle for design.
